Output 63c8a57edc3a928fc2fc02dd3e86f7046dd4f1ed1247ea98d2d98d3e549b9204:1

value
10377631
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c46bb6e58b2702b1c4bd5666828c7cb946cb0de9 OP_EQUALVERIFY OP_CHECKSIG
address
1JuaUjJEy2WGpu8Di6RFmf1g1e89x7gJj3
transaction
63c8a57edc3a928fc2fc02dd3e86f7046dd4f1ed1247ea98d2d98d3e549b9204
spent
true